Examine the excerpt from Abraham Lincoln, Second Inaugural Address, March 4, 1865. “With malice (resentment, bad feeling) toward none, with charity for all,…let us strive on (make efforts) to finish the work we are in to bind up the nation’s wounds…to do all which may achieve and cherish a just and lasting peace among ourselves and with all nations.” How did the Congressional Republicans disagree with the views expressed in this passage? A) They wanted former Confederate leaders to return to local public office. B) They believed the South should be severely punished for causing the war. C) They thought Southern states should be immediately readmitted to the Union. D) They did not think the freedmen were able to exercise full civil and political rights.
